是否可以通过编程方式更改Default.png启动图像?
例如,我可以将其替换为更适合的其他图像吗?我的应用程序有一个标签栏,每个标签都有一个非常不同的屏幕,我想在应用程序在后台终止后从头开始硬盘启动后恢复到该特定标签。
答案 0 :(得分:12)
没有
图片Default.png是您的应用程序包的一部分,您只能读取此文件夹,您无法修改它。 没有API来指定不同的启动映像。
答案 1 :(得分:9)
实际上,你可以。 你可以做一些小技巧:
设置在Info.plist文件中启动Image的路径 ../文档/ Splash.png
因此,首次发布时不会引起轰动。 之后,只需将应用程序文档目录中的任何捆绑文件复制为Splash.png 在下一次发布时,你的Splash会改变。
答案 2 :(得分:4)
也许一个想法是默认为空白的“视图”以及底部的标签栏控制器。这与Apples HIG一致。